- Summary:
- On May 19, 1979, at approximately 1:10 a.m., an explosive device was detonated at the front door of the Alcoholics Anonymous Faith Club in Lubbock, Texas. No injuries were reported and damage to the club was nominal. The facility also housed a bingo club. The investigation of this event developed no suspects; therefore, no prosecution occurred.
